Hide the "DataflowsStagingLakehouse" in SSMS

When using the SQL Analytic Endpoint from a Fabric Workspace to connect via SSMS, there are now FOUR (used to be TWO) databases for Staging. These should be hidden in SSMS. 


I sort of assume that they are kind of like tempdb in SQL Server where the user has no business doing things in there. I should not have access to these databases.




Please hide these database from the general user population in SSMS.
